How Our Clean Water Extraction Process Works
When you experience a Category 1 water loss, it’s essential to act quickly to reduce the damage. Our team follows a proven process to ensure that your property is restored to its pre-loss condition. Here’s what you can expect:
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will arrive on-site and conduct a thorough assessment of the damage. We’ll identify the source of the water loss and develop a plan to extract the water and dry your property. This step is critical in determining the best course of action and ensuring that the job is done correctly.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using advanced equipment, our team will extract the water from your property. This may involve using pumps, wet vacuums, and other specialized tools to remove as much water as possible. We’ll work efficiently to reduce the disruption to your daily life.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been extracted, our team will use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ify your property. This step is critical in preventing further damage and ensuring that your property is safe to occupy.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Finally, our team will clean and sanitize your property to remove any remaining water and prevent the growth of mold and mildew. This step is essential in ensuring that your property is safe and healthy.
Step 5: Restoration and Reconstruction
Depending on the extent of the damage, our team may need to perform restoration and reconstruction work to return your property to its pre-loss condition. This may involve repairing or replacing damaged materials, such as drywall, flooring, and cabinets.

Clean Water Extraction (Category 1) Cost In Riverton, UT
The cost of clean water extraction in Riverton, UT can vary depending on the severity and size of the water loss, as well as the local conditions. Our team will provide a detailed estimate of the costs involved and help you understand what to expect. Here are some general price ranges for clean water extraction services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ction | $500 – $2,500 | The size of the affected area, the amount of water involved, and the complexity of the job |
| Drying and d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| The size of the affected area, the amount of water involved, and the complexity of the job |
| Cleaning and s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area, the amount of water involved, and the complexity of the job |
| Restoration and reconstruction | $2,000 – $10,000 | The extent of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the complexity of the job |
| Emergency services (e.g. Water extraction, drying) | $1,000 – $5,000 | The size of the affected area, the amount of water involved, and the complexity of the job |
Keep in mind that these are general price ranges, and the actual cost of clean water extraction services may vary depending on the specifics of your situation. Our team will provide a detailed estimate of the costs involved and help you understand what to expect.

Q: What is Category 1 water loss?
A: Category 1 water loss is a type of water damage that involves clean water, such as from a burst pipe or overflowing sink. It’s considered the least severe type of water damage, but it still needs prompt attention to prevent further damage.
